Eligibility for Business Management Scholarships

Eligibility requirements differ depending on the scholarship provider. However, most scholarships for Nigerian ND holders share some common criteria:

  • Applicants must have completed a National Diploma in Business Management or related courses.
  • A minimum GPA or academic performance is often required.
  • Some scholarships prioritize applicants from low-income families.
  • Leadership skills and community service involvement may be considered.
  • Applicants must be Nigerian citizens.

Top Business Management Scholarships for Nigerian ND Holders

1. Federal Government Scholarship Scheme

The Federal Government of Nigeria, through the Federal Ministry of Education, offers local scholarships for ND holders willing to pursue Higher National Diploma (HND) or university education. Business management students can apply under the undergraduate category.

Requirements:

  • ND result with at least Upper Credit
  • Admission letter for HND or university program
  • Birth certificate
  • State of origin certificate

How to Apply: Applications are made online through the Federal Scholarship Board portal during the announcement period.

2. NNPC/SNEPCo National University Scholarship

This scholarship is offered by Shell Nigeria Exploration and Production Company Limited (SNEPCo) in partnership with the Nigerian National Petroleum Corporation (NNPC). It supports Nigerian students pursuing undergraduate courses, including business management.

Requirements:

  • ND result with at least Upper Credit
  • Admission letter for direct entry into a Nigerian university
  • Academic transcripts
  • Identification documents

How to Apply: Applications are submitted online through the official SNEPCo scholarship portal.

3. MTN Foundation Scholarship

The MTN Foundation offers scholarships to Nigerian students in various fields of study. Business management students are eligible under the social science category.

Requirements:

  • Minimum of Upper Credit in ND
  • Admission letter for HND or university
  • Academic transcripts
  • National ID or voter’s card

How to Apply: Applications are done through the MTN Foundation website.

4. Jim Ovia Foundation Scholarship

The Jim Ovia Foundation provides scholarships to Nigerian students across various fields, including business management. It targets academically excellent students with limited financial resources.

Requirements:

  • ND result with Upper Credit
  • Proof of financial need
  • Academic transcripts
  • Identification documents

How to Apply: Applications are made online through the Jim Ovia Foundation portal.

5. Agbami Scholarship

The Agbami Scholarship, sponsored by Chevron and its partners, supports Nigerian students pursuing undergraduate courses. Business management students can benefit from this scholarship under the social science category.

Requirements:

  • ND result with Upper Credit
  • Admission letter for direct entry into a university
  • Academic transcripts
  • Birth certificate

How to Apply: Applications are made online through the Agbami scholarship portal.

Tips for Winning Scholarships

Securing a scholarship requires more than meeting the eligibility criteria. Here are some tips to improve your chances:

  • Maintain excellent academic performance.
  • Write a compelling personal statement that highlights your achievements and career goals.
  • Gather all necessary documents before the application deadline.
  • Apply for multiple scholarships to increase your chances.
  • Seek help from mentors or lecturers when writing essays.
  • Proofread your application before submission.
